The first televised British Sitcom. Pinwright’s Progress, was broadcast for 10 episodes aired fortnightly with the popular variety show Kaleidoscope. Each episode was broadcast live from the BBC studios at Alexandra Palace. Regretably the series no longer exists in the BBC Archives.
